Given:

The function given is,

[tex]g(x)=0.009x-17.66[/tex]

x represents the years.

Required:

The predicted increase in the temperature in the year 2011.

Explanation:

The predicted increase in the temperature in the year 2011 is given by,

[tex]\begin{gathered} g(2011)=0.009\times(2011)-17.66 \\ \Rightarrow g(2011)=0.439 \\ \Rightarrow g(2011)=0.4\degree \end{gathered}[/tex]

Final Answer:

[tex]0.4\degree C[/tex]
